Bakhira Lake sediments offer new insights for monsoon prediction and water management in Central Ganga Plain

Sediments preserved beneath Bakhira Lake in Uttar Pradesh’s Sant Kabir Nagar district have provided a 25,000-year record of changes in the Indian Summer Monsoon, offering new insights that could help improve climate models, predict future monsoon behaviour and strengthen water-resource management in the Central Ganga Plain.
